How to fill out the Truck Quick Quote.doc online
Completing the Truck Quick Quote.doc online is a straightforward process that allows you to gather essential information for your commercial trucking needs. This guide provides clear, step-by-step instructions to ensure you fill out the form accurately and efficiently.
Follow the steps to successfully complete the Truck Quick Quote.doc online.
- Press the ‘Get Form’ button to download the Truck Quick Quote.doc, and open the file in your preferred online document editor.
- In the 'General Information' section, enter the 'Date Quote Desired By,' your 'Name,' and 'Month/Year Operation Began.' Fill in your 'Mailing Address,' including 'City,' 'State,' and 'Zip' code, along with your 'E-Mail' address. If your garaging location differs from your mailing address, include its 'City,' 'State,' and 'Zip' as well.
- Provide details about the 'Principal or Majority Owner,' including their name and 'Social Security #' to confirm identity and ownership.
- In the 'Description of Operations' section, check the box that indicates whether your operation is 'For Hire' or 'Private.' Specify your 'Range of Transport' and indicate if there are non-family owner operator units.
- Answer whether the principal is licensed to operate the equipment by selecting 'Yes' or 'No.' If you operate under 'Non-Trucking,' provide details where applicable.
- Under 'Commodity,' check all relevant options, indicating whether you transport property, refuse, and/or hazardous substances. Ensure to specify the liability limits required for hazardous substances.
- In the 'Radius' section, select the appropriate options from 50, 100, 300, 500, or Unlimited miles. If your operations extend beyond a 300-mile radius, list the cities you frequently travel through or into.
- Detailed each 'Commodity Transported' by specifying the percentage of loads transported. Indicate if filings are required by selecting 'Yes' or 'No.'
- Enter 'Driver Information' by providing maximum value for the commodity, along with driver name, license number/state, and date of birth.
- In the 'Insurance History & Loss Experience' section, provide details about your past performance, including experience years, any accidents, violations, and prior insurance details.
- Confirm whether any insurance company has canceled or nonrenewed your policy in the last three years by selecting 'Yes' or 'No' and provide relevant dates and insurance company information.
- Complete the 'Vehicle Description' section with necessary details, including liability limits for non-trucking use, as well as physical and general liability.
- For the 'Schedule of Autos to Be Insured,' list all vehicles, including no., GVW, VIN, body type, and stated value.
- Finally, review all entries for completeness and accuracy. Save your changes, then download, print, or share the completed form as needed.
